R65 gearbox has nice closish ratios, but the pg1 is stronger, plus im pretty sure the gearbox on the 160vvc's also had lsd's.


The box off the 160 has close ratios but no LSD as standard :goaway: . The 1.8vvc out of a TF or a BRM Rover has LSD's i believe as standard. Although i saw someone selling gen rover LSD's for the pg1 box for about £150 the other week :thumbsup:
